Just to remind you, the upgrade script for this package DOES NOT upgrade the app itself in order to prevent any conflict with the upgrade from the admin panel of wordpress. Especially to prevent any downgrade of the app.
Thatâs also why thereâs an auto-update plugin installed with this app.
The issue here is not that the package does not upgrade wordpress, but that wordpress is not upgrading automatically as it should be.
